Key Responsibilities
Lead day-to-day accounting operations (GL, AP/AR, payroll, WIP, fixed assets)
Own month-end close, internal financial reporting including account reconciliations and ensure GAAP compliance
Oversee project-based revenue recognition and ensure alignment with ASC 606
Oversee annual FAR overhead rate audit and rate submission with state DOTs
Oversee annual financial audit
Assist in the creation of the annual budget and rolling forecast, including the 13-week cash flow forecast
Play a key role in acquisition integration and financial system alignment
Support cash flow management and performance tracking
Improve internal controls and drive automation initiatives
Manage and develop a small, skilled accounting team
Work cross-functionally on projects and initiatives. Complete ad-hoc assignments as needed
Other duties and responsibilities as directed
Skills, Knowledge and Expertise
Bachelor’s degree in Accounting or Finance required (CPA & MBA preferred)
10-15 years of accounting experience, with at least 7-10 years as a Controller
Ability to meet tight deadlines
AEC industry background strongly preferred
Deltek software experience required (Vision, Vantagepoint, or similar)
Workday Adaptive Planning OfficeConnect experience preferred
Strong knowledge of project accounting, WIP, and ASC 606 & 842
Overhead Rate Audit & FAR Part 31 experience
M&A integration and high-growth environment experience
Excellent leadership and communication skills
